The Devil Made Me Do It

By now you should have sussed that my life revolves around mailing lists. As such, the Devil has been a massive influence on me these past couple of days - not that I've physically joined any Axis of Evil or swopped witchcraft for Satanism - just that the Devil's name keeps cropping up.

I'm writing a series of articles explaining how to read Tarot cards and yesterday, it was the turn of The Devil card. I do actually put a bit of thought into these things, despite how it might look in the finished article! So there I was for at least two hours, going about my business and thinking about all those catchphrases: 'The Devil made me do it', 'I got the Devil in me today', 'What the Devil was that?!', 'The Devil makes work for idle thumbs to do' - that latter I'd forgotten about, but while I was thinking up Devil catchphrases, over my Sunday lunch, an advert came on the telly with that one in it. You get to think you're being helped in the finish...

But the Devil take yesterday, it's today now. Guess what, there were a few mumblings on The Kindly Ones about all the gobby people on there having similiar views; and the whole point about that list is that we argue constantly about politics. It's no good us ALL saying the same things.

So here's me, completely mentally exhausted after having spent today playing Devil's Advocate on a mailing list.
